Live dealer casinos operate through real-time video streaming technology. Professional dealers host games from specially designed studios or physical casino floors. Players connect to these games using their computers or mobile devices and place bets through a digital interface. This setup allows players to watch every card being dealt or every spin of the wheel as it happens, creating transparency and trust.

Live dealer casinos offer a wide range of popular table games. Bl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ker-style games are among the most commonly available options. These games often include multiple variations to suit different player preferences. Betting limits are also flexible, allowing both casual players and high rollers to participate.
